Mankato residents describe pepper‑spray incidents and urge council action; city staff asked to research policy options

Mankato City Council · January 12, 2026

Residents and organizers urged the Mankato City Council to clarify cooperation with ICE after multiple reports of federal agents using force; Director Clifton said the department has not collaborated with ICE and the council voted to have staff research policy options and best practices.

Scores of residents pressed the Mankato City Council on Jan. 12 over recent federal immigration-enforcement activity reported in the city, and the council voted to ask staff to review community recommendations and comparable actions by other cities.

At a public forum extended to 30 minutes, speakers offered firsthand accounts and demanded clearer limits on cooperation between local public safety and U.S. Immigration and Customs Enforcement (ICE). "ICE is a paramilitary group that is not loyal to The United States Constitution," Jamil Huck said, urging local officials to take a public stand. Multiple other residents said they or people they know had been pepper‑sprayed during recent ICE operations.
